TRICHOHEPATOENTERIC SYNDROME 1 (TTC37 AND SKIV2L)

A genetic test to identify mutations in the TTC37 and SKIV2L genes, responsible for trichohepatoenteric syndrome, a rare condition involving hair, liver, and gastrointestinal issues.
